Be Your Own Advocate

It is important to be your own best advocate after an auto accident. The better informed you are, the more likely you are to select a firm that will afford you and your family the best possible representation for your case. This means that you should do your own due diligence. Research local firms online, and consider the skills, qualifications, experience, and reputation of the attorneys and their staff. 

The outcome of your case may depend on selecting the right auto accident lawyer to represent you. Automobile accident cases can be complex, and there are many factors in each individual case, including but not limited to:

  • Liability
  • Severity of the crash
  • Severity of physical injuries
  • Real and projected medical costs
  • Real property loss
  • Current and future loss of income

Your choice of an attorney can make a difference. Choose wisely.

Choose an Attorney Who is an Active Member of Professional Organizations

Professional organizations offer their members critically important educational and mentorship opportunities, as well as the chance to network and build relationships among peers and colleagues. Attorneys who are involved in organizations such as bar associations and Inns of Court are committed to developing themselves and their profession.

Professional organizations also offer a forum for attorneys who share practice areas to ask questions, share experiences, and collaborate. For example, a plaintiff’s trial attorney association may give members a chance to exchange information about developments in relevant laws and professional experiences with certain judges, while an association of personal injury lawyers may share the challenges they have encountered working with certain insurance companies. Insurance carriers typically employ the same types of strategies and tactics to minimize, delay, or deny claims for compensation. Given this environment, it is imperative for personal injury attorneys to be up-to-date and aware of what insurers are commonly doing.

Choose a Lawyer Recognized for Their Experience and Knowledge

Board certified attorneys have demonstrated special knowledge, skills, and proficiency in specific areas of practice, and exhibit a high level of professionalism and ethics in the practice of law.

Insurance companies keep track of lawyers and law firms, and may make a settlement amount depending on who is representing the party with the claim. For that reason, it is wise to hire a board certified civil trial lawyer who can skillfully litigate a case if necessary. Since insurance carriers know which lawyers and law firms fight for their clients, they may adjust their offers accordingly.

Choose an Experienced Advocate

Although most car accident claims are settled out of court, a small percentage of cases will end up going to trial. If this happens in your case, you will want the lawyer representing you to have experience and a record of success. You need an advocate with proven litigation skills, and who has a ready network of medical professionals and experts to substantiate your claims and damages.

Additional Questions to Consider Before Making a Final Selection

  • How long has the lawyer been in practice?
  • Is the lawyer willing and able to take the case to trial?
  • Has the firm handled cases similar to yours in the past?
  • Are clients required to pay a retainer?

Before you enter into a lawyer-client relationship, schedule an initial consultation and have a face-to-face meeting. Consider it an interview, and you are the one hiring. Ensure you feel comfortable having open and honest communication with this lawyer. Ask all of the questions that matter to you, and if you don’t get satisfactory answers, keep looking.
